Yabo (Sokoto State)- Sokoto State Zakat and Endowment Committee has distributed more than N45.8 million to the needy across the state, its Chairman, Malan Lawal Maidoki, has said.
Maidoki, who announced this on Monday while distributing proceeds realised from Zakat and endowment in Yabo district, said that the money was released to the committee by the state government.
He commended the government for the gesture and solicited for more support from wealthy individuals towards promoting the welfare of the less privileged.
The acting chairman explained that the committee was set up to manage the proceeds realised from Zakat and donations to service the poor and end their suffering.
“The state government will surely do more to further improve the lives of the people, especially the needy,” he added.
Maidoki commended the people of Yabo district for supporting the committee’s efforts, adding that the district was among the best in collections this year.
The Sultan of Sokoto, Alhaji Sa’ad Abubakar III, admonished wealthy Muslims to pay out their Zakat in order to purify their wealth and earn the blessings of Allah.

“Only by giving out Zakat we can purify our wealth, and by giving out endowment we boost peace in the society and enhance societal development,” he said in a message delivered by Galadiman Gari, Alhaji Aliyu Attahiru.
Abubakar called on people to continue praying for peace and unity in Nigeria and across the world.
The Emir of Argungu in Kebbi, Alhaji Sam’ila Mera, who also graced the event, called on the beneficiaries to utilize the donation wisely in order to be in a better position to also give out Zakat next year.
The News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) reports 206 bags of millet, one camel, fourteen cows, three goats and N761,000 cash were distributed to the needy in the area.(NAN)
